Shalaa 3YO Impressive at Randwick

Tara Madgwick - Saturday December 7

Shalaa (IRE) will have a runner at Sha Tin on Sunday when his class sprinter Recommendation flies the flag for Australia in the Group I HK International Sprint (1200m) and closer to home he had a brilliant winner at Randwick on Friday in Raikkonen.

Raikkonen wins by daylight at Randwick - image Bradley Photography

Trained by Bjorn Baker and ridden by Chad Schofield, Raikkonen blitzed his rivals to win the Benchmark 64 event over 1250m by four lengths and has now two of three starts earning just over $106,000 in prizemoney.

Advertisement

A half-brother to stakes-placed Crockett, Raikkonen was a $180,000 purchase for Darby Racing when consigned by Blake Ryan Racing to the 2023 Inglis Ready2Race Sale after being passed in when offered by Arrowfield Stud at the 2023 Inglis Australian Easter Yearling Sale.

Bred by Arrowfield Pastoral, Planette Thoroughbred, and Belford Productions, Raikkonen is the fourth winner from as many to race for the unraced Street Cry (IRE) mare Tuusula, a sister to Group I MRC One Thousand Guineas winner Stay With Me out of the 5-time Group I winner Miss Finland.

Tuusula has a yearling colt by St Mark's Basilica (FR) and missed last spring.

The Miss Finland family has many offshoots and has several entries in upcoming sales.
